ByteDance launches high-paying recruitment for humanoid robotics expert · TechNode
SHARE

ByteDance’s Volcano Engine — the company’s cloud and AI services platform — has begun recruiting a senior expert in embodied intelligence to lead humanoid robot development, offering a monthly salary of RMB 95,000–120,000 (US$13,100–16,500), Sina Tech reported. The role involves research on operation algorithms, large model pretraining, and hardware integration for humanoid robots.

The hiring marks ByteDance’s strongest move yet into the humanoid robotics field, expanding from logistics robots to general-purpose, interactive systems. It also follows the company’s recent partnership with Huawei-backed Seres Group to explore humanoid robot production and applications. [Sina Tech, in Chinese]
